Katherine Heigl: “Ungrateful” For “Grey’s Anatomy”

June 13, 2008

Katherine Heigel
Katherine Heigl has officially bitten the hand that feeds her and they don’t seem happy about it. Heigl removed herself from the Emmy race Wednesday citing a lack of award-winning material this season on Grey’s Anatomy for her character Dr. Isobel Stevens.

“I did not feel that I was given the material this season to warrant an Emmy nomination and in an effort to maintain the integrity of the academy organization, I withdrew my name from contention,” Katherine said Wednesday. “In addition, I did not want to potentially take away an opportunity from an actress who was given such materials.”

Those comments didn’t exactly go over well with those who work on the show.

“The show bent over backwards to accommodate her film schedule, and then she criticizes the show for lack of material?” a source told Entertainment Weekly. “It’s an ungrateful slap in the face to the very writers responsible for her Emmy win in the first place.”

Heigl won an Emmy in 2007 for Best Supporting Actress in a Drama Series.
